## Configuration

ParcelPing's webhook dispatcher reads config from `.env` at boot. Set `PP_WEBHOOK_URL` to the carrier-events endpoint and `PP_RETRY_MAX` to 5 for production. Retries back off exponentially; don't raise the cap without checking queue depth in Traylor Metrics first. TLS verification is mandatory — the `PP_SKIP_TLS` flag is ignored in release builds. Delivery receipts land in the `parcel_events` table. Each outbound payload is HMAC-signed, so the signing secret must be present. Append this line:

sealed setting: LEDGER_TOKEN20=6148d35bbb480b0ab79e

### Changelog — Fernwheel handlers v2.8

Heads up, future maintainers: we changed the defaults around cold starts. Provisioned warm instances now default to 2 per region instead of 0, and the init timeout got bumped so the schema loader stops dying on first invoke. Cheaper than the pager noise, honestly. The new default configuration values are below.

settings of fahag-haduf:
[ulaox]
port = 8443
region = south-2
host = ulaox.lumiccorp.internal
timeout_ms = 500
retries = 8

# Build Provenance: Incremental Rebuilds on Mosswire

Quick primer: Mosswire only rebuilds pages whose content hash changed, so "why didn't my page update?" usually means the source hash matched. Every incremental run writes a provenance record — which inputs, which template version, which cache entries it reused. If output looks stale, don't nuke the cache first; check the provenance log. Each record is keyed by the token that appears below.

build token for fafof-tageg: htk21_f30a3062ec5a0972b3bbf

Hey Priva,

Quick heads-up before Friday's DR drill for the Inkmill markdown pipeline: we'll restore the renderer config from the cold backup, so you'll need the escrow credentials handy. Grab a coffee first — the restore takes a while. For the sealed vault copy, the recovery passphrase is below.

recovery phrase for kahop-kahap: istys-novdor-joreth-silir-eliys